Hi,

Here are a few driver core and sysfs patches and fixes for 2.6.10-rc1.
They fix some minor bugs in sysfs, add some more environment variables
to /sbin/hotplug to make userspace easier, and shrink the size of struct
device.

Anil Keshavamurthy:
  o Add KOBJ_ONLINE

David Brownell:
  o driver core: shrink struct device a bit

Greg Kroah-Hartman:
  o sysfs: fix odd patch error
  o driver core: fix up some missed power_state changes from David's patch

Kay Sievers:
  o print hotplug SEQNUM as unsigned
  o add the bus name to the hotplug environment
  o add the driver name to the hotplug environment

Maneesh Soni:
  o sysfs: fix duplicate driver registration error

Milton D. Miller II:
  o fix sysfs backing store error path confusion
